Core i5-8600K vs Core i7-10700F benchmarks

Our benchmark analysis concludes that the Core i7-10700F performs better than the Core i5-8600K. Furthermore, our gaming benchmark shows that it also outperforms the Core i5-8600K in all gaming tests too.

In terms of the number of cores of each of these CPUs, the Core i7-10700F has slightly more cores than the Core i5-8600K. Indeed, the Core i7-10700F has 8 cores compared to 6 cores found in the Core i5-8600K. It also has more threads than the Core i5-8600K. With our hardware info, we find that the Core i5-8600K has a slightly higher clock speed than the Core i7-10700F. Despite this, the Core i7-10700F has a slightly higher turbo speed. The Core i7-10700F outputs less heat than Core i5-8600K thanks to a significantly lower TDP. This measures the amount of heat they output and can be used to estimate power consumption. The info from our database shows that the Core i7-10700F has more L2 cache than the Core i5-8600K. The Core i7-10700F also has significantly more L3 cache.

Most CPUs have more threads than cores. This technology, colloquially called hyperthreading, improves performance by splitting a core into multiple virtual ones. This provides more efficient utilisation of a core. For instance, the Core i5-8600K has the same number of threads as cores. This means the the CPU does not support hyperthreading.
